Come explore our Earth and its many marvels during these Ongoing Science Lessons in Nonna's House. Each week will cover one of 34 different topics from NC essential standards for Third Grade science which shares many of its standards, if not all, with other states. Class will meet once a week for 60 minutes. I believe that everyone learns their own way. To accommodate the different learning styles I will be following the 5E Science Lesson Plan which includes visual, auditory, and physical learning in each lesson: 5E # 5min opening and goals Engage~ 10 min: Welcome, Lesson Goals, and Question(s) to gauge previous knowledge and to focus thinking towards the lesson (PowerPoint slides) Explore~ 10 min: Class Discussion of topic related data/information and words to know (PowerPoint slides and worksheets) Explain~ 15-20 min: Teacher Directed Instruction (PowerPoint slides) Elaborate~ 15-20 min : Experiment and/or Activity to further understanding (YouTube accessed occasionally) Evaluate~ 5 min: Review and Self Evaluation of day's learning goals (goals are introduced at the beginning of class) Classes will run September- May. Every September classes will begin at Topic 1 and rotate through each topic. Some weeks will be skipped due to holidays and winter/spring break schedules so be aware of the dates for each class. Metas de aprendizaje
Students will learn the Third Grade Standard Course of Study Topics throughout the year. These include Forces & Motion, The Universe and Earth and its Systems, Energy, Matter, Structures and Functions of Plants, Animals, and Ecosystems.

Lista de útiles escolares
**Weekly toolbox is a MUST for every lesson!! Weekly Toolbox: Science Notebook, 2 pocket Folder, Lab coat (a large white shirt will do), safety goggles, pencils, colored pencils, scissors, glue Weekly Lesson Handouts will be posted in class the week prior. Experiment Supplies as indicated per week (lists will be provided the week prior to each class).
